Patent number: 12133552Abstract: A cartridge (100) for use with an aerosol generating device (200) includes a housing (110) and an aerosol-forming substrate (500) disposed in the housing (110). The aerosol-forming substrate (500) has a first portion (510) that includes a tobacco powder, and a second portion (520) that includes a gel. The first portion is adjacent the second portion. The gel includes an aerosol former.Type: GrantFiled: December 17, 2019Date of Patent: November 5, 2024Assignee: Philip Morris Products S.A.Inventors: Jean-Yves Vollmer, Sébastien Capelli, Onur Dayioglu

Publication number: 20240196977Abstract: A heater assembly for an aerosol-generating device is provided, the heater assembly including: a first heater casing including an air inlet; a second heater casing including an aerosol outlet; and a heating chamber configured to heat an aerosol-forming substrate, the heating chamber being in fluid communication with both the air inlet and the aerosol outlet and being configured to define an airflow pathway through the heater assembly; a heater mount, the heating chamber being mounted on the heater mount; and a seal configured to seal the airflow pathway, the seal being mounted on the heater mount such that the seal is spaced apart from the heating chamber, and the seal being mounted on a first end of the heater mount and the heating chamber is mounted on a second end of the heater mount, the second end being axially opposite the first end.Type: ApplicationFiled: April 1, 2022Publication date: June 20, 2024Applicant: Philip Morris Products S.A.Inventors: Michel BESSANT, Sébastien CAPELLI, Eva SAADE LATORRE, Jun Wei YIM, Enrico TURRINI, Jun Jie HOW

Patent number: 12011028Abstract: An aerosol-generating article is provided, including: a tubular carrier element defining a longitudinally extending internal cavity; and a layer of an aerosol-generating film applied to a portion of an inner surface of the tubular carrier element, such that an outer surface of the aerosol-generating film is exposed to the internal cavity of the tubular carrier element, the aerosol-generating film including at least 25 percent by weight of a polyhydric alcohol, and a thickness of the layer of the aerosol-generating film being between 0.05 millimeter and 1.0 millimeter. An aerosol-generating substrate for an aerosol-generating article, a method of making an aerosol-generating article, and an aerosol-generating system are also provided.Type: GrantFiled: March 18, 2020Date of Patent: June 18, 2024Assignee: Philip Morris Products S.A.Inventors: Sebastien Capelli, Onur Dayioglu, Jean-Yves Vollmer

Publication number: 20240172799Abstract: An aerosol-generating device is provided, including: a heating chamber configured to receive an aerosol-forming substrate; and a heater assembly configured to heat the aerosol-forming substrate, the heater assembly including a photonic device configured to generate a beam of electromagnetic radiation, the aerosol-generating device being configured to heat the aerosol-forming substrate by directing the beam of electromagnetic radiation onto the aerosol-forming substrate, and the heating chamber being arranged between the photonic device and a mouth-end of the aerosol-generating device with respect to a longitudinal axis of the aerosol-generating device. An aerosol-generating system including the aerosol-generating device and an aerosol-generating article is also provided.Type: ApplicationFiled: March 24, 2022Publication date: May 30, 2024Applicant: Philip Morris Products S.A.Inventors: Sebastien CAPELLI, Robert William EMMETT, Ana Isabel GONZALEZ FLOREZ

Publication number: 20220211102Abstract: An aerosol-generating system is provided, including: an aerosol-generating film including a cellulose based film-forming agent, a non-cellulose based thickening agent, and a polyhydric alcohol; a heater assembly configured to heat the aerosol-generating film to generate an inhalable aerosol; a power supply; and control circuitry configured to: control a supply of power from the power supply to the heater assembly in response to a user inhalation, and activate the heater assembly to sequentially heat different portions of the aerosol-generating film in response to successive user inhalations, the cellulose based film-forming agent being a cellulose ether. An aerosol-generating article is also provided.Type: ApplicationFiled: March 18, 2020Publication date: July 7, 2022Applicant: Philip Morris Products S.A.Inventors: Sebastien CAPELLI, Onur DAYIOGLU, Jean-Yves VOLLMER

Publication number: 20220202063Abstract: An aerosol-generating film having a tobacco content of less than 1 percent by weight is provided, the aerosol-generating film including: a cellulose based film-forming agent; a non-cellulose based thickening agent; water; nicotine; and a polyhydric alcohol, a content of cellulose based film-forming agent being at least about 14 wt percent weight and less than or equal to about 26 wt percent, and a content of water being less than about 30 wt percent and a content of polyhydric alcohol is at least about 30 wt percent.Type: ApplicationFiled: March 18, 2020Publication date: June 30, 2022Applicant: Philip Morris Products S.A.Inventors: Sebastien CAPELLI, Jean-Yves VOLLMER
